Five men compete for the hand of Princess Quisara on the
Indonesian island of Tidore. She vows to marry the man who
can free her imprisoned brother
But she soon faces both a conflict of faith and a moral dilemma as her idealism and beliefs are challenged beyond her expectations
Published alongside the RSC’s season of rarely performed plays from the 16th and 17th centuries, they reflect the diversity of styles, themes and subjects of the Elizabethan and Jacobean stage
Each volume carries a general preface by RSC Associate Director
Gregory Doran and a play-specific introduction by the volume editor
